KUALA LUMPUR, March 9 -- Malaysiakini journalist B Nantha Kumar has filed a police report against a Pakistani agent, alleging him of bribery attempt, which had led to the reporter being arrested by the Malaysian Anti-Corruption Commission (MACC).

Malaysiakini reported that Nantha denied soliciting or accepting any bribe from the agent while investigating an alleged migrant worker trafficking syndicate called "Fly".

"When I met him about 11.10pm at the Concorde Hotel in Shah Alam to discuss my investigation into [the alleged] 'Fly' syndicate, he passed me a brown envelope in an attempt to persuade me to cooperate with him in the syndicate," the police report read, referring to the agent.
